Mission
The Columbus United Fencing Club was established to promote European historical fencing and martial arts within the Columbus metropolitan area. Our activities aim to educate individuals about European historical martial arts provide a platform for competitive fencing and support community building through various programs. Our programs cater to a wide audience including marginalized genders fostering inclusivity and representation in the sport. Our activities are primarily funded through class fees tournament entry fees and donations DESCRIPTION OF ACTIVITIES Regular weekly instruction in Historical European Martial Arts HEMA: This activity is conducted by our coaches and experienced students. Classes are open to adults over 18 years old or children above 14 with parental consent. Classes are held in a rented facility.
